The engine under the hood of this model offers customers a choice between a Turbocharged 1.5-Liter and 2.0-Liter engine. Both match well with the new eight-speed automatic transmission that the Ford manufacturer integrated; it even works with the hybrid and plug-in hybrid! Ford obviously took the time to think about each of the pieces because some trim levels lost as much as 200 pounds! It was a much-needed reduction because the 2019 Escape was one of the heavier full-size SUVs in its class. This reduction in the weight creates a smoother ride for the 1.5-Liter engine in the 2020 Ford Escape, which has 181 horsepower (hp). With the popular Front-Wheel-Drive (FWD), the new Escape for sale offered sufficient power! There was also a welcome, lengthy burst of torque to reach up to the correct cruising speed.
Interior Features
Similar to its smaller sibling, the EcoSport, the features in the 2020 Ford Escape are incredible! It has a striking design for the dashboard that is considered to be layered. It has a high-mounted eighth-inch touchscreen that allows you to use Apple CarPlay and Android Auto in all but the base of the trim levels. That specific trim is the Escape S and gets a 4.2-inch screen instead of the impressive eight. If you decide that you want higher trims that offer new virtual gauges that measure at 12.3-inches, you can. Most of the higher trim levels also come with a head-up display, heated leather seats, and power adjusters to make sure that you are comfortable.
